Description
Summary:A new species of Metadinium, M. caudatum, closely resembling M. magnum Dogiel, but possessing a scoop-shaped caudal lobe, is described from the rumen contents of Ovibos moschatus collected by Dr. J. S. Tener in the Thelon Game Sanctuary, North West Territories. M. caudatum is the sole species of this genus provided with caudal armature.
